WHY CERTAIN BLOOD GROUPS ARE MORE SUSCEPTIBLE TO COVID ACCORDING TO INDIAN RESEARCH

A recent study found that some blood groups are more susceptible to Covid-19 infection than others. Doctors at Delhi's Sir Ganga Ram Hospital reported in the November 21 issue of Frontiers in Cellular and Infectious Microbiology that blood groups A, B, and Rh + were more likely to be infected with Covid-19, while O, AB, and Rh were more likely to be present. - The risk of infection is significantly reduced. The study is said to have been conducted on 2,586 Covid positive patients admitted to the hospital from April 8, 2020, to October 4, 2020. The study also found that male patients with blood group B were more likely to develop Covid-19 disease than female patients. Patients under the age of 60 are more susceptible to the same blood type and blood group AB infection. Furthermore, it has been found that blood groups A and Rh + are associated with a decrease in recovery time and O and Rh-blood groups with an increase in recovery. Research also puts numbers on the frequencies of blood types of affected patients. Blood groups, A, B, O, and AB (those in blood group ABO) accounted for 29.93 percent, 41.8 percent, 21.19 percent, and 7.89 percent, respectively. Of the patients, 98.07 percent were Rh-positive. Part of the answer comes from previous research on viral infections. Previous studies have found an association between certain diseases and ABO blood groups. For example, ABO blood groups have been shown to be more susceptible to viruses such as Middle Eastern respiratory syndrome (MERS), hepatitis B, human immunodeficiency virus, norovirus, rotavirus, dengue virus, and SARS coronavirus. Recent studies from China and other parts of the world have also shown that ABO and Rh blood groups are linked to SARS-CoV-2 infection. For example, blood type A has been found to have a higher chance of infection, while blood type O has a lower rate of infection and severity of infection. There are several theories to describe the mechanism of this association. Gene-encoded blood group antigens may be a precursor to SARS-CoV-2 infection. ABO blood groups are associated with many bacterial, parasitic, and viral infections, and play an important role as receptor and chorionic gonadotropin. These groups represent the polymorphic properties (occurring in various genetic variants) of histo-blood group antigens (HBGAs) present on the outer surface of red blood cells (RBCs). The study suggests that these HBGAs may reduce or increase the risk of disease. Furthermore, the human ABO blood group is located on chromosome 9, which is associated with an endogenous immune response. This may be a factor in the sensitivity or deficiency of blood groups. Of course, It should be clarified here that the researchers did not find any association between blood groups and disease severity and mortality, and at the end of the study, "... ABO and/or Rh blood groups are not responsible for this association because they may indicate an unexplored underlying factor such as comorbidities. Larger, multicenter, and prospective studies are needed to determine the link between CoV-2 ”.
